Your Rights and HMRC's Code of Practice 9
HMRC's Code of Practice 9 outlines the rights and responsibilities between both taxpayers and Her Majesty's Revenue and Customs. It provides detailed guidance on how the interaction between HMRC, ensuring a fair and transparent process for all parties involved.
The code addresses a wide range of topics, including: communication standards, dispute resolution procedures, access to information, and protection against discrimination. Understanding your rights and responsibilities under Code of Practice 9 is vital for managing your tax affairs effectively.
- If you believe HMRC has not adhered to the Code of Practice 9, you have the right to complain.
- Compliance with the code can help reduce potential disputes and ensure a smoother tax experience.
You can find further information about HMRC's Code of Practice 9 on the gov.uk website.
